Originally from the South West of France, Franck Choppin is an Electronic music producer with a wide range of 80s influences, from Pop and Synth-pop to Italo disco. He composed his first instrumental track at the age of 16 using a Roland D-20 digital synthesizer.
The new single “Love of Yesterday” takes the listeners back to 1987 with this Synth-pop track carried by vintage synthesizers and samplers of the time.
“Love of Yesterday” features an amazing music production from Frank, and in the new release, everything is done by trying to be faithful to the musical production techniques of the 80s.
